pot; pan; wok; cauldron / pot-shaped thing / CL:口[kou3],隻|只[zhi1]

= + : Gitta Giraffe (gu) wants to cook some food in front of the observatory (o1). She has a pot (锅), but not a fireplace, so she quickly makes a fire and uses three golden harpoons (钅) to provide a base for her pot. The three golden harpoons stick with very different angles in the earth, so the pot sits on the fire very lopsided (呙).
